Our Wills & Probate department is growing!
We are looking for a dedicated Legal Administrator to join our busy Lifetime Planning team, based in our Chester office, 9am to 5:30pm. The team works with private clients to ensure all their wills, probate and estate related matters run smoothly so you will be responsible for providing efficient administration support across the team.
Full-time | Chester City Centre

This is a busy and varied role with tasks including:
* All administration duties such as dealing with incoming and outgoing post, photocopying, filing, scanning and archiving of legal documents.
* Daily record keeping and filing electronic and hard copy documents.
* Updating the case management system with all appropriate documents and notes.
* Checking legal documents to ensure accuracy.
* Performing accurate legal research and analysis when required.
* Requesting and obtaining relevant information from other organisations by phone, email or post.
* Preparing and formatting legal and management reports.
* Dealing with general Lifetime Planning enquiries by phone and email.
* Ensuring our service standards are delivered consistently and proactively every client, every time.
What we’re looking for
We’re looking for someone who ideally has previous legal administration or private client experience. But if you’re a recent graduate or have been legally trained and have a ‘can do’ approach and a genuine interest in this area of law, we’d love to talk too.
You’ll be a highly organised and efficient administrator and a fantastic communicator. You will be able to juggle multiple tasks and have a good eye for small details. IT skills/ case management experience are important too.
